The clone PVC is designed to copy the contents of one PersistentVolume (PV) to a newly created PersistentVolumeClaim (PVC). Clone pvc is especially useful when migrating PersistentVolumes to a new StorageClass or when you need to resize a PV that belongs to a StorageClass that doesn’t support resizing.

The clone PVC employs a workaround for reclaiming PVs, which is necessary to handle ReadWriteOnce (RWO) PVs. If you're working with a ReadWriteMany (RWX) PV, you can directly run a copy job and attach the Job-Pod to the existing PVC—there's no need to create a new PVC.
